was met with mixed reviews. According to Russian review aggregator Kritikanstvo.ru, both parts hold an approximate approval rating around 6 of 10, based on 20 reviews. The film was a relative commercial failure. Despite grossing around $ 30 million from two parts summarily and ranking among the top-grossing films of Russia's modern cinema, it did not repay its budget of $ 36 million. The movie was released for

Due to the length of the story, the film was split in two parts: the first premiered on 18 December 2008 and the second on 23 April 2009.
